Panel 14 – chemistry<br />

This department’s research strategy has been to address complex biological<br />

questions based on developing and applying cutting edge technology<br />

platforms. The department includes 3 Professors, 1 Lecturer and 6 researchers,<br />

(comprising 8 men and 2 women). The total number of employees<br />

is 35 and 5–10 additional undergraduates.<br />

The Special Resources set up within and by <strong>the</strong> department is impressive,<br />

including a GLP cell culture facility, fully equipped laboratories designed<br />

for antibody engineering and biomedical research, a fully equipped protein/<br />

microarray facility, and an extensive proteomics and mass spectrometry<br />

facility. The department houses <strong>the</strong> SCIBLU Unit called MARC (Micro-<br />

Array Resource Center – a core facility servicing sou<strong>the</strong>rn Sweden with<br />

global genome analysis) and <strong>the</strong> Strategic Center for Translational Cancer<br />

Research (CREATE Health), with Prof. Borrebaeck as its Director. The<br />

vision and ability to develop such complementary expertise, critical mass<br />

and infrastructure is impressive and requires significant resources in <strong>the</strong><br />

expertise of its researchers and staff and to maintain this equipment. These<br />

resources are world-class and will ensure that this Dept can continue to<br />

compete internationally at <strong>the</strong> highest level now and in <strong>the</strong> future.<br />

5.4 Research <strong>Quality</strong><br />

The departments research is in <strong>the</strong> areas of Identification of Cancer<br />

targets, Antibody engineering/molecular evolution, Allergy research, Proteomics,<br />

Antibody microarrays. The research quality of <strong>the</strong> department<br />

can be rated as ‘excellent’ to ‘outstanding’ as within each of <strong>the</strong>se areas, <strong>the</strong><br />

research carried out in <strong>the</strong> department has an international reputation for<br />

excellence in its innovation, quality and impact. It is at <strong>the</strong> forefront of its<br />

area of research as is evidenced by its high-impact publications, <strong>the</strong> Dept<br />

members are regularly involved and actively participate in international<br />

collaborations and conferences and <strong>the</strong> biomedical, clinical and commercial<br />

relevance of its research is high.<br />

The Productivity of <strong>the</strong> department in its research areas is excellent as<br />

evidenced by its increasing numbers of publications, with 27 original<br />

publications in 2007, many in top journals of high impact such as Nature<br />

Biotechnology and Molecular Cellular Proteomics.<br />
